Jacksonville Man Charged in Toddler Son's Death

Authorities say a Jacksonville man has been charged in his toddler son's death.

The Jacksonville Sheriff's Office reports that rescuers responded to the family's home at Hollybrook Homes Apartments Wednesday morning and found Amari Raynard Barnhill unresponsive. The Florida Times-Union reports that the nearly-2-year-old boy was taken to a local hospital, where he was pronounced dead.

Officials say the boy had a severe cut on his head, bruising on the left side of his face and severe bruising on the front and back of his legs and his buttocks.

After interviewing 21-year-old Darien Head and his girlfriend, officers arrested Head and charged him with aggravated child abuse, child neglect, violation of probation or community control and petty theft. He was being held without bond. Jail records didn't list an attorney.
